Output 8ef28f71228fbba53db0a5e2d67d65d17a7792338172681c6acd0e74e807af12:15

value
4162700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c21089479d52bfc2cc70560573e24133f3802653 OP_EQUAL
address
3KP8piaBpSqmGeBg5ckARKTCnv8e6CHnsR
transaction
8ef28f71228fbba53db0a5e2d67d65d17a7792338172681c6acd0e74e807af12
spent
true